Eyes tell stories, Of love and loss, Of pain and sorrow, And of a pasts hidden in the crevasses of who we are. Eyes tell one what we need to know, What we want to know, And things we never thought we could know about ourselves. But when we look into the eyes around us, This is not what we see. When we look into the eyes around us, We see blue oceans, and brown fields Surrounded by white skies. We see beauty or hatred, But we never see the truths and the stories. When you look into my eyes do you see the reasons to the pain I feel daily? When you look into your mother or fathers eyes do you see the story of how their love came to be? When you look into the prisoners eyes do you see a scared little boy who doesn’t want to be hit anymore. When you look into the eyes of the cheerleader do you see her father screaming at her to be better and do better. When you look into the eyes of the doctor do you see the patient that he just lost. When you look into your eyes to do you see the reason you refuse to love, loss, and trust. Eyes tell us stories and truths. They tell of hidden secrets, And unknown pasts, They give away the secrets to who are, and who we will become. But all we see are blue oceans and brown fields surrounded by white skies. We see beauty or hatred, But we never see the truths and the stories.
